Germany, UK: Speed Cameras Smashed and Burned
One speed camera housing in Dorset, England and three in Boeblingen, Germany attacked. Another camera in Osnabruck destroyed by fire.

Vigilantes burned a speed camera housing in Dorset, England last Tuesday at around 3am. A gasoline-filled tire was used to set the camera housing near the Bear Cross on fire, the Bournemouth Daily Echo reported. Officials claimed the camera housing was empty.
